@media screen and (max-width: 1660px) {
    .container {
        width: 85%;
    }

    .kj-default-swiper1 {
        height: 650px;
    }

    .kj-index-contact .media-left img {
        width: 600px;
    }

    .kj-aboutUsPage .kj-index-contact .media-body div.kj-indexContent {
        font-size: 14px;
        margin-top: 35px;
    }

    .kj-detail-img {
        width: 89%;
    }
}
@media screen and (max-width: 1430px) {
    .container {
        width: 85%;
    }

    .kj-indexFenlei .swiper-slide {
        height: 550px;
        padding-top: 120px;
    }

    .kj-index-contact .media-body div.kj-indexContent {
        -webkit-line-clamp: 4;
    }

    .kj-default-swiper1 {
        height: 550px;
    }

    .kj-index-contact .media-heading {
        font-size: 32px;
    }

    .kj-pro span {
        padding: 15px 15px 25px;
    }

    .kj-index-contact .media-heading span {
        font-size: 17px;
    }

    .kj-header {
        font-size: 36px;
    }

    .kj-index-contact .media-left {
        padding-left: 80px;
    }

    .kj-pro .kj-tese-img {
        height: 230px;
    }

    .kj-news-indexIn .kj-a-img-news {
        height: 250px;
    }

    .kj-news-indexIn .kj-title {
        font-size: 20px;
    }

    .kj-aboutUsPage .kj-index-contact .media-body div.kj-indexContent {
        font-size: 14px;
        margin-top: 15px;
    }

    .kj-header2 {
        font-size: 42px;
    }

    .kj-detail-img {
        height: 230px;
    }

    .kj-detail-info h4 {
        margin: 20px 0px;
    }

    .kj-detail-info .kj-detailInfos li {
        margin-bottom: 19px;
    }

    .kj-relapro .kj-tese-img {
        height: 197px;
    }
}
@media only screen and (max-width: 1330px) {
    .kj-navbar .navbar-default .navbar-nav > li {
        padding: 0 23px;
    }

    .kj-navbar .navbar-default .navbar-nav > li {
        padding: 0 14px;
    }

    .kj-navbar-brand img {
        width: 120px;
    }

    .kj-navbar .navbar-default .navbar-nav > li > a {
        padding: 29px 2px;
    }

    .kj-index-contact .media-heading {
        font-size: 30px;
    }

        .kj-index-contact .media-heading span {
            font-size: 16px;
        }

    .kj-index-contact .media-left img {
        width: 530px;
    }

    .kj-aboutUs {
        padding: 60px 0 70px 0;
    }

    .kj-pro .kj-tese-img {
        height: 190px;
    }

    .kj-indexPro {
        padding: 50px 0 60px 0;
    }

    .kj-header {
        font-size: 30px;
        margin-bottom: 30px;
    }

    .kj-indexFenlei .swiper-slide .title {
        font-size: 38px;
    }

    .kj-indexFenlei .swiper-slide .subtitle {
        font-size: 20px;
    }

    .kj-indexFenlei .swiper-pagination-bullet {
        font-size: 18px;
        height: 60px;
        line-height: 58px;
    }

    .kj-news-indexIn .kj-a-img-news {
        height: 220px;
    }

    .kj-news-indexIn .kj-title {
        font-size: 18px;
    }

    .kj-more2 {
        font-size: 16px;
    }

    .kj-NewsCenter {
        padding: 60px 0;
    }

    .kj-concact .kj-concact-bottom {
        width: 325px;
    }

    .kj-footer {
        padding-top: 45px;
    }

    .kj-concact-top {
        padding-bottom: 55px;
    }

    .kj-aboutUsPage .kj-index-contact .media-body div.kj-indexContent {
        margin-top: 15px;
    }

    .kj-header2 {
        font-size: 40px;
    }

    


      

    .kj-aboutUsPage {
        padding-top: 0;
    }

    .kj-detail-img {
        height: 210px;
    }

    .kj-detail-info .kj-detail-qq {
        width: 180px;
        height: 45px;
        line-height: 45px;
        margin-top: 23px;
        font-size: 16px;
    }
    .product_relevant .swiper-button-next, .product_relevant .swiper-button-prev{display:none;}
    .index_seckill .swiper-button-next, .index_seckill .swiper-button-prev{display:none;}
}


@media only screen and (max-width: 1200px) {
    .kj-index-contact .media-left {
        margin-top: 25px;
    }

        .kj-index-contact .media-left .kj-index-contact img {
            width: 100%;
        }

    .kj-index-contact .media-body,
    .kj-index-contact .media-left {
        display: block;
        width: 100%;
        padding: 0;
    }
    .kj-index-contact .media-left img,
    .kj-index-contact .media-left a {
        width: 100%;
        display: block;
    }
    .kj-navbar .navbar-default .navbar-nav > li > a {
        font-size: 15px;
    }

    .kj-default-swiper1 {
        height: 470px;
    }

/*    .kj-index-contact .media-left img {
        width: 450px;
    }*/

    .kj-index-contact .media-heading {
        font-size: 24px;
    }

        .kj-index-contact .media-heading span {
            font-size: 12px;
        }

    .kj-index-contact .media-body div.kj-indexContent {
        font-size: 13px;
    }

    .kj-more {
        margin-top: 15px;
        width: 120px;
        margin-bottom: 0;
        height: 40px;
        line-height: 39px;
        font-size: 13px;
    }

    .kj-aboutUs {
        padding: 45px 0 60px;
    }

    .kj-pro .kj-tese-img {
        height: 155px;
    }

    .kj-pro span a:first-child {
        font-size: 14px;
    }

    .kj-pro a {
        font-size: 12px;
    }

    .kj-pro i {
        margin: 5px 0;
    }

    .kj-indexPro {
        padding: 30px 0;
    }

    .kj-indexFenlei {
        padding-top: 35px;
        padding-bottom: 50px;
    }

        .kj-indexFenlei .swiper-slide {
            height: 440px;
        }

        .kj-indexFenlei .swiper-slide {
            padding: 40px 85px;
            padding-top: 80px;
        }

            .kj-indexFenlei .swiper-slide .title {
                font-size: 32px;
            }

            .kj-indexFenlei .swiper-slide .subtitle {
                font-size: 18px;
            }

    .kj-NewsCenter {
        padding: 40px 0;
    }

    .kj-news-indexIn .kj-a-img-news {
        height: 240px;
    }

    .kj-news-indexIn .kj-title {
        font-size: 16px;
        line-height: 30px;
        margin-bottom: 10px;
    }

    .kj-news-indexIn {
        padding-bottom: 10px;
        margin-bottom: 15px;
    }

    .kj-concact .kj-concact-bottom {
        margin-bottom: 20px;
    }

    .kj-concact-top {
        padding-bottom: 30px;
    }

    .kj-footer-bottom {
        flex-wrap: wrap;
        justify-content: center;
        padding: 10px 0;
    }

    .kj-aboutUsPage {
        padding-top: 0;
    }

        .kj-aboutUsPage .kj-index-contact .media-left img {
            width: 100%;
        }

    .kj-header2 {
        margin-bottom: 30px;
        font-size: 36px;
    }

    .kj-relapro .kj-tese-img {
        height: 200px;
    }

    .kj-detail-img {
        height: 175px;
    }

    .kj-relapro span {
        padding: 10px 15px 10px;
    }

    .kj-detail-info .kj-detailInfos li {
        margin-bottom: 10px;
    }

    .kj-prolist-width .col-md-3.col-xs-12 {
        width: 280px;
    }

    .kj-prolist-width .col-md-9.col-xs-12 {
        width: calc(100% - 280px);
    }

    .kj-prolist-width .col-md-3.col-xs-12 {
        display: none;
    }

    .kj-prolist-width .col-md-9.col-xs-12 {
        width: 100%;
        padding: 0 15px;
    }

    .kj-prolist-width {
        margin-left: -15px;
        margin-right: -15px;
    }
    /*index*/
    .kj-navbar .navbar-nav .li-kj-nav-procata {
        display: none;
    }

    /**修改表单在ipd竖屏时可以有滚动条 **/
    .table-responsive {
        width: 100%;
        margin-bottom: 15px;
        overflow-y: hidden;
        -ms-overflow-style: -ms-autohiding-scrollbar;
    }
    .table-responsive > .table {
        margin-bottom: 0
    }
    .table-responsive > .table > tbody > tr > td, .table-responsive > .table > tbody > tr > th, .table-responsive > .table > tfoot > tr > td, .table-responsive > .table > tfoot > tr > th, .table-responsive > .table > thead > tr > td, .table-responsive > .table > thead > tr > th {
        white-space: nowrap
    }
    .table-responsive > .table-bordered {
        border: 0
    }
    .table-responsive > .table-bordered > tbody > tr > td:first-child, .table-responsive > .table-bordered > tbody > tr > th:first-child, .table-responsive > .table-bordered > tfoot > tr > td:first-child, .table-responsive > .table-bordered > tfoot > tr > th:first-child, .table-responsive > .table-bordered > thead > tr > td:first-child, .table-responsive > .table-bordered > thead > tr > th:first-child {
        border-left: 0
    }
    .table-responsive > .table-bordered > tbody > tr > td:last-child, .table-responsive > .table-bordered > tbody > tr > th:last-child, .table-responsive > .table-bordered > tfoot > tr > td:last-child, .table-responsive > .table-bordered > tfoot > tr > th:last-child, .table-responsive > .table-bordered > thead > tr > td:last-child, .table-responsive > .table-bordered > thead > tr > th:last-child {
        border-right: 0
    }
    .table-responsive > .table-bordered > tbody > tr:last-child > td, .table-responsive > .table-bordered > tbody > tr:last-child > th, .table-responsive > .table-bordered > tfoot > tr:last-child > td, .table-responsive > .table-bordered > tfoot > tr:last-child > th {
        border-bottom: 0
    }

}
@media only screen and (max-width: 1130px) {

}
@media only screen and (max-width: 1024px) {
  
    .phone_footer_nav{display:block;}


    /*float*/
    .float_box{display:none;}
    .phone_top{display:block;}

    /*index*/
    #banner-swiper, .friend_links{margin-left:0;}
    .index_product .tab-pane ul li{height:200px;}
    .index_product .tab-pane ul li .img_btn{height:140px;}

}
@media only screen and (max-width: 1020px) {   
    /*header*/
    .header_logo_search .logo_btn{width:250px;}

    /*footer*/
    .footer_box{display:none;}

   



    /*新闻*/
    .product_nav{justify-content:center;}
    .product_nav a{margin:0 10px 10px 10px;}
    .news_list_box .news_list li{flex-wrap:wrap;}
    .news_list_box .news_list li .img_btn{margin-right:0;margin-bottom:15px;}
    .news_list_box .news_list li .right{width:100%;}
    .news_list_box .news_list li .right .info{height:auto;margin-bottom:15px;}

    /*关于我们*/
    .about_article{flex-wrap:wrap;margin-top:0;}
    .about_article .text_article{flex:0 0 100%;width:100%;margin:0;margin-top:25px;order:2;}
    .about_article .img_box{flex:0 0 100%;order:1;}

    /*联系我们*/
    
    .contactUs_info .left span{flex:0 0 100%;padding:0;}


}

@media only screen and (max-width: 767px) {
    /**修改表单 **/
   .table-responsive{border:0;}
    /*顶部基本信息展示*/
    .header_top_baseInfo{display:none;}
    /*顶部logo及搜索*/
    .header_logo_search{display:none;}

   

    /*文章*/
    .article_box{flex-wrap: wrap;margin-bottom:20px;}
    .article_box .article_left{width:100%;margin-right:0;}
    .article_box .article_right{width:100%;}
    .kj_news_active .kj-main-articleinfo-title {
        font-size: 24px;
        padding-top: 20px;
       
    }

    /*新闻*/
    .news_list_box .news_list li{padding:25px 0;}
    .news_list_box .news_list li .right .name_btn{font-size:20px;}
    .news_list_box .news_list li .right .time{margin:10px 0;}
    .kj_news{padding:15px;}
    .kj_news .kj_news_inner .info_text{font-size:12px;line-height:18px;}
    .kj_news .kj_news_inner .kj_news_title a{font-size:14px;}
    .kj_news .kj_news_inner .kj_news_title .time{font-size:12px;}

    /*联系我们*/
    .contact_us_box h1{font-size:20px;}
    .contactUs_info{flex-wrap: wrap;}
    .contactUs_info .left{flex:0 0 100%;margin-top:12px;}
    
}
@media screen and (max-width: 1200px) {

   
}
@media screen and (max-width: 992px) {
    .kj-navbar .navbar-default .navbar-nav > li {
        padding: 0 7px;
    }

    .kj-navbar-brand img {
        width: 100px;
    }

    .kj-navbar .navbar-default .navbar-nav > li > a {
        font-size: 12px;
        padding: 20px 2px;
    }

    .kj-navbar-header {
        padding: 10px 0;
    }

    .kj-default-swiper1 {
        height: 340px;
    }

    .kj-index-contact .media-left {
        display: none;
    }

    .kj-header {
        font-size: 24px;
    }

    .kj-pro .kj-tese-img {
        height: 280px;
    }

    .kj-news-indexIn .kj-a-img-news {
        height: 220px;
    }

    .kj-footer {
        display: none;
    }

    .kj-footer-ipad {
        display: flex;
    }

    .kj-nav {
        margin-bottom: 35px;
    }

    .kj-header2 {
        font-size: 30px;
    }
   
}
@media screen and (max-width: 768px) {
    .container {
        padding: 0 15px;
    }

    .kj-navbar .kj-navbar-form {
        display: none;
    }

    .kj-navbar-header {
        padding: 0 15px;
    }
        .kj-navbar-header .language_btn{
           float:right;
           border:1px solid #ddd;
           border-radius:5px;
           margin-right:5px;
           line-height:34px;
           padding:0 10px;
           margin-top:14px;
           font-size:15px;
           color:#999;
        }
        .kj-navbar-header .kj-navbar-toggle {
            margin-right: 0;
            margin-top: 14px;
        }

    .kj-navbar-brand {
        padding: 10px 0;
    }

    .kj-position {
        display: flex;
        align-items: center;
        width: 100%;
        justify-content: space-between;
    }

    .kj-default-swiper1 {
        height: 200px;
    }

    .kj-indexFenlei .swiper-button-next,
    .kj-indexFenlei .swiper-button-prev {
        width: 18px;
    }

        .kj-indexFenlei .swiper-button-next i,
        .kj-indexFenlei .swiper-button-prev i {
            font-size: 18px;
        }

    .kj-topHeader {
        display: none;
    }

    .kj-indexFenlei .swiper-slide {
        padding: 45px;
    }

    .container {
        width: 100%;
    }

    .kj-position {
        display: block;
    }

    .kj-header {
        font-size: 18px;
        align-items: center;
    }

    .kj-subH {
        display: none;
    }

    .kj-indexFenlei .swiper-slide {
        height: 310px;
    }

        .kj-indexFenlei .swiper-slide .title {
            font-size: 26px;
        }

        .kj-indexFenlei .swiper-slide .subtitle {
            font-size: 14px;
        }

    .kj-header .kj-mark {
        margin-bottom: 0;
    }

    .kj-prolist .kj-pro .kj-tese-img {
        height: 180px;
    }

    .kj-navigation-page {
        margin-top: 15px;
        margin-bottom: 65px;
    }

    .kj-nav .kj-topList li {
        padding: 15px 0px;
        margin-left: 40px;
        font-size: 14px;
    }

    .kj-pageBg {
        background-position: left center;
        height: 170px;
    }

    .kj-nav {
        margin-bottom: 25px;
    }

    .kj-detail-width .col-sm-5 {
        width: 100%;
    }

    .kj-detail-width .kj-detail-info {
        width: 100%;
    }

        .kj-detail-width .kj-detail-info .kj-detailInfos,
        .kj-detail-width .kj-detail-info h4,
        .kj-detail-width .kj-detail-info .kj-detail-btn {
            margin-left: 15px;
        }

    .kj-detail-btn {
        margin-bottom: 20px;
    }

    .kj-infoText .kj-infoUl {
        display: block;
        margin-bottom: 0;
    }

        .kj-infoText .kj-infoUl li {
            width: 100%;
        }

    .kj-detail-img {
        height: 310px;
    }
}

